Barbara Wilhemina Liebermann baptised 13 Sep 1818 in Lymington, parents Christoph and Mary
There is another Liebermann baptism in Lymington in 1814 - Mary, parents Cornelius & Mary - she appears to have been buried aged 16 in Milford, recordered as Liberman. A Cornelius Liebermann died in Lymington RD in 1854.
All I can say - Brilliant, fantastic - you may have solved the problem!!!!! A number of Liebermanns show up in FreeBMD for Lymington RD.
Interestingly, a 2 year old Samuel Read appears on the census with Cornelius in 1841 in Milford (HO107/393/4/6 p 7). Cornelius appears to be an army pensioner. And Stephen and Wilhemina are there too - HO107/393/4/15 p 24
Marriage: Stephen READE & Wilhemina LIEBERMAN Dec qtr 1838 Lymington 8 287

To add to the children already mentioned. Here are the rest that I have for Benjamin and Sarah:
Sarah b. 1811 in Milford, d. 1826 Stephen b. 1871 in Pennington, d. 1872 Charlotte, b. 1822 in Milford, d. 14 09 1860 Martha Ann b. 1826 in Milford Ruth, b. 1830 in Poole, Dorset Fanny b. 1833 in Kingston Thomas b. 1833 in Poole, Dorset
I believe that Benjamin, born in 1789, was the son of George and Ruth Read. This George may have been the one who drowned in Lymington River on 29 06 1810. Sarah was born on 26 09 1790 in Pennington.
